  • ‘Terra Anima’ Sculpture Show

    Lyme Academy of Fine Arts 84 Lyme St., Old Lyme, CT, United States

    Lyme Academy of Fine Arts invites the public to a student exhibition of terracotta sculpture in its historic Sill House. Preparatory sketches and finished clay sculptures will demonstrate the terracotta process from first gesture to resolved form. Works include creative compositions as well as studies from life.
